Computer Crime Policing in Context

  • Kevin F. Steinmetz,
  • Brian P. Schaefer,
  • Don L. Kurtz

摘要

Chapter 7 considers various structural, cultural, political, and economic factors that shape contemporary American computer crime investigations. These include the transformation of force in such investigations, the evidentiary and legal problems created by the proliferation of online and big tech platforms, and the economic politics of contemporary computer crime policing.
